Don't let the name fool you - this ain't no deep, boozy rum. It's a surprisingly clean, fresh take on plum and leather with a creamy, almost shampoo-like softness. Some find it sexy and addictive, others call it a 'basic ass plum' or 'laundry detergent'. A divisive scent where a blind buy is definitely not advised.
A smooth operator, Mada by Anfas marries juicy fruit and soft leather for a sophisticated take on sweetness. It's a confident, long-lasting scent that's sure to turn heads for all the right reasons.

Season and Occasion Fit
Seasons
A cold-weather scent - best worn in autumn and winter.
Occasions
Its moderate projection and clean character make it versatile for casual wear and date nights, where its subtle sensuality can shine. However, its fruitiness and perceived lack of 'seriousness' by some, combined with variable longevity, make it less suited for formal settings or vigorous sport.
Seasons
A cold-weather scent - best worn in autumn and winter.
Occasions
Its excellent performance and dominant fruity-leather accords make it a superb choice for dates and formal occasions where you want to make a statement. It's a bit too bold for a typical office setting but could work casually in cooler weather.
